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1756190AbYKUP1g (ORCPT ); Fri, 21 Nov 2008 10:27:36 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1753837AbYKUP11 (ORCPT ); Fri, 21 Nov 2008 10:27:27 -0500 Received: from fg-out-1718.google.com ([72.14.220.158]:41446 "EHLO fg-out-1718.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1753810AbYKUP11 (ORCPT ); Fri, 21 Nov 2008 10:27:27 -0500 DomainKey-Signature: a=rsa-sha1; c=nofws; d=googlemail.com; s=gamma; h=message-id:date:from:reply-to:to:subject:cc:in-reply-to :mime-version:content-type:content-transfer-encoding :content-disposition:references; b=LEHd+CN17JaFRH8z+F2EWaIySVvXDEb2TkJa017I4AAgYUik+QR8YHDD9HS0Fm6AHq XNLDdfbT0syjhMXXdqQoezF6S3lTsA+wnZv9RfglQG54z+j2/dSxg1yF3kfdz4cMRdXB Q/N0+JEHcBOhKn98XF9/5GLx67jzsBYSHsQHo= Message-ID: <7c86c4470811210727o13006d5bk5bcbacb791e51b1c@mail.gmail.com> Date: Fri, 21 Nov 2008 16:27:25 +0100 From: "stephane eranian" Reply-To: eranian@gmail.com To: "Metzger, Markus T" Subject: Re: debugctl msr Cc: "Markus Metzger" , "Ingo Molnar" , "Andi Kleen" , "Andrew Morton" , "linux-kernel@vger.kernel.org" In-Reply-To: <7c86c4470811210538i5e6958e1p2c31effa762f5914@mail.gmail.com> M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 7bit Content-Disposition: inline References: <7c86c4470810300753v7d377092qbcd266178d8e7338@mail.gmail.com> <7c86c4470811190459y5996f51bp24ab38c9e856c2eb@mail.gmail.com> <928CFBE8E7CB0040959E56B4EA41A77E08F10CB1@irsmsx504.ger.corp.intel.com> <7c86c4470811190913u743706abgafff3b0f0e3559ec@mail.gmail.com> <1227119245.6025.12.camel@raistlin> <7c86c4470811191120i63b70970s3e24af5c962ea538@mail.gmail.com> <1227133570.6104.10.camel@raistlin> <7c86c4470811201319x2eb93d41vbdd8ce480a797fab@mail.gmail.com> <928CFBE8E7CB0040959E56B4EA41A77E08F115BC@irsmsx504.ger.corp.intel.com> <7c86c4470811210538i5e6958e1p2c31effa762f5914@mail.gmail.com>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 993 Lines: 28 Markus, Ok, I finally got everything working. The interrupt issue was due to a bug in the perfmon code. But I found another bug in ds.c. The absolute maximum MUST be at buffer+size+1 but the threshold can be anywhere between the start of the buffer and buffer+size. You had it set past the end of the buffer (at +1), therefore PEBS was not generating any interrupts. On Fri, Nov 21, 2008 at 2:38 PM, stephane eranian wrote: > Markus, > > On Fri, Nov 21, 2008 at 9:22 AM, Metzger, Markus T > wrote: >> I also added the interrupt threshold to the parameters of ds_request(). >> It will be fix for one tracing session, if that's OK with you. >> > I still need a call to query the threshold. > -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/